About Mandal Lighthouses Lighthouse
This lighthouse consists of an 8-meter lantern structure situated on a platform supported by black piles, with the lantern itself painted white and topped by a red roof. It stands on a skerry just off the Tånes peninsula near Lindesnes, Norway. The focal height of the light is 13.5 meters, and it emits a directional light that shows white, red, or green, with a flash characteristic of two eclipses every 8 seconds. This light has a geographic range of 11.5 nautical miles. The site is open to the public, though the tower structure is closed. The nearest port is Mandal, located 6.9 kilometers away.
